Kubernetes Troubleshooting Lab

A hands-on DevOps portfolio project that demonstrates real-world Kubernetes operations, troubleshooting, observability, and incident response. The project simulates common production issues and provides practical solutions using industry-standard tools and best practices.


Project Overview

This repository contains six practical incidents designed to build experience with diagnosing, troubleshooting, and monitoring Kubernetes workloads.

Each incident includes:

  • Architecture and configuration files
  • Kubernetes manifests
  • Step-by-step implementation
  • Troubleshooting procedures
  • Runbooks
  • Evidence and screenshots
  • Documentation

Incidents

01 – ImagePullBackOff

Objective: Diagnose and resolve image pull failures.

Topics Covered

  • Container registries
  • Image tags
  • Private registries
  • imagePullSecrets
  • Deployment troubleshooting

02 – CrashLoopBackOff

Objective: Investigate application startup failures.

Topics Covered

  • Container logs
  • Readiness probes
  • Liveness probes
  • Startup probes
  • Resource limits
  • Root cause analysis

03 – Pods Not Schedulable

Objective: Troubleshoot Kubernetes scheduling failures.

Topics Covered

  • Resource requests and limits
  • Node taints and tolerations
  • Node selectors
  • Affinity and anti-affinity
  • Scheduler diagnostics

04 – StatefulSet & Persistent Volumes

Objective: Deploy and troubleshoot stateful workloads.

Topics Covered

  • StatefulSets
  • PersistentVolumes
  • PersistentVolumeClaims
  • StorageClasses
  • Data persistence

05 – NetworkPolicy

Objective: Secure communication between Kubernetes workloads.

Topics Covered

  • Ingress policies
  • Egress policies
  • Namespace isolation
  • Pod communication
  • Zero Trust networking
